VespaIssued June 2020 ACS-43 Those Who Served: America s Veterans From World War II to the War on TerrorAmerican Community Survey ReportINTRODUCTIONThe first Veterans of the United States served during the American Revolution in the Continental army , created in 1775 when colonial militias formed a common army under command of George Washington. Since then, the United States has declared war 11 times and fought in conflicts around the World . More than 41 million Americans have served over the course of the nation s history. More than 16 million did so in World War II alone. Who are America s Veterans ? Throughout history, they have included the Green Mountain Boys, Buffalo Soldiers, Tuskegee Airmen, Women Airforce Service Pilots, Screaming Eagles, and Green Berets.
